IDEA连接MySQL数据库并执行SQL查询操作

打开IDEA后,新建一个项目或者在已有项目上均可操作!!!

1 打开数据库页面

1.1 方式一

在主页面工具栏上找到View(视图)---Tool Windows(工具窗口)---Database(数据库),依次点击后出现右侧Database(数据库)

1.2 方式二(推荐)

点击右上角侧边栏的Database(数据库)选项,显示出Database(数据库)

2 新建数据库连接(以MySQL为例)

点击“+”---Data Source---选择MySQL

3 配置信息+测试连接

位置1:数据源名称,可任意,位置1处设置完后位置2信息随之更改

位置3:备注信息,选填

位置4:本地写localhost或127.0.0.1,远程写IP地址

位置5:MySQL数据库的端口,默认3306

位置6:数据库用户名

位置7:数据库密码

位置8:要使用的数据库的名称

位置9:url,可写完整:jdbc:mysql://localhost:3306/mybatis?useUnicode=true&characterEncoding=UTF-8&serverTimezone=UTC&useSSL=false 位置10:配置完上述参数后,点击Test Connection进行测试连接

位置11:测试成功后出现的提示信息

位置12、13:测试连接成功后,依次点击Apply、OK

经过上述操作后,就说表IDEA已经连接上MySQL了。

附:

1、mysql驱动包:mysql-connector-java-5.1.47.jar或其他版本

2、新建SpringBoot项目时,需要配置的SQL依赖

SQL勾选:MySQL Driver、JDBC API、MyBatis Framework

 3、mysql数据库DataSource配置基本信息(resources/application.properties) 

       spring.datasource.url = jdbc:mysql://localhost:3306/DatebaseName(自己数据库名) 

       spring.datasource.username = root(用户名)

       spring.datasource.password = 123456(密码)

       spring.datasource.driverClassName = com.mysql.jdbc.Driver

       spring.datasource.max-active=20

       spring.datasource.max-idle=8

       spring.datasource.min-idle=8

       spring.datasource.initial-size=10

4 选择要显示的数据库

点击1处的数字,出现2所示的页面,选择要显示的数据库,3处显示对应的数据库

5 数据库面板信息介绍

6 新建表格、视图等

先选择好数据库,再点击New,即可创建表、视图等这里以创建表为例进行说明:设置表的名称、字段属性(字段数目用+-进行增删)等,点击Execute进行表的创建: mybatis数据库下新建t_class表如下:双击t_class表打开表,点击“+”添加数据,添加后的数据如需修改要双击数据,修改后记得点击DB进行保存:

7 查看创建表的SQL语句

先选择要查看的表,再点击Source Editor(笔图标),中间窗口出现创建表的SQL语句

8 新建查询

点击QL,选择new Query Console进行新建查询,新建后出现类似名称3似的查询窗口,左侧为数据库控制台文件管理页面查询窗口重命名:

9 编写sql执行查询

执行快捷键:Ctrl+Enter

9.1 方式一(推荐)

先选择查询的SQL语句,再点击执行按钮,即:选中后Ctrl+Enter

 9.2 方式二

先点击执行按钮,再选择要执行的SQL语句

参考链接:

<think>好的,我现在需要帮用户解决在IntelliJ IDEA中运行SQL文件的问题。首先,我要回想一下之前用户提供的引用内容,里面有四个相关的引用,可能涉及到连接数据库执行SQL语句、使用SQL生成器工具以及IDEA的基本配置。 首先,用户的问题是如何在IDEA中运行SQL文件。根据引用[1],用户提到在IDEA中直接执行.sql文件,可能需要通过某个界面操作。引用[2]详细说明了连接数据库的步骤,包括使用Database工具窗口,右键选择数据库运行SQL文件。引用[3]可能涉及生成SQL的工具,但用户的问题更多是执行现有的文件,所以这个引用可能暂时不需要。引用[4]关于创建Java类,可能不太相关,但需要确认是否有其他步骤涉及项目结构。 接下来,我需要将这些信息整合成步骤。首先,用户需要确保已经安装了Database插件,因为IDEA数据库功能可能需要该插件。然后,连接到目标数据库,这需要填写连接信息如主机、端口、用户名和密码。连接成功后,在Database工具窗口中找到目标数据库,右键点击选择运行SQL文件,找到文件路径后执行即可。此外,还可以通过编辑器直接运行,或者在项目目录中右键运行。 需要注意的常见问题包括驱动缺失、权限问题、SQL语法错误等,这些都需要在步骤中提醒用户。同时,引用[2]提到需要选择正确的数据库名,这一步很关键,否则可能会在错误的数据库执行。另外,引用[1]中的截图可能展示了具体的界面,但用户现在看不到,所以需要用文字描述清楚。 可能还需要补充一些细节,比如如何打开Database工具窗口(View -> Tool Windows -> Database),或者如何验证连接是否成功。用户可能对某些步骤不熟悉,所以每个步骤都要详细但不过于复杂。此外,确保SQL文件路径正确,避免文件找不到的错误。 最后,生成相关问题,可能需要考虑其他相关操作,比如调试SQL、导出结果、使用版本控制等,但根据引用内容,可能更适合的问题包括连接数据库失败怎么办、如何执行部分SQL语句、如何查看执行结果等。这样用户的问题可以得到扩展,帮助其更全面地使用IDEA处理SQL。</think>### 如何在 IntelliJ IDEA 中运行 SQL 文件? #### 步骤说明: 1. **安装 Database 插件** - 确保已启用 IntelliJ IDEA 的 **Database** 插件(默认已安装)。若未启用,可通过 `File -> Settings -> Plugins` 搜索启用。 2. **连接数据库** - 点击右侧工具栏的 **Database** 图标(或通过 `View -> Tool Windows -> Database` 打开)。 - 点击 `+` 按钮,选择数据库类型(如 MySQL、PostgreSQL 等),填写连接信息(主机、端口、用户名、密码等),测试连接成功后保存[^2]。 3. **执行 SQL 文件** - **方法一:通过 Database 工具窗口** 1. 在 **Database** 窗口中找到目标数据库,右键选择 `New -> SQL File` 创建新文件,或直接右键数据库名选择 `Run SQL Script`,然后选择本地 `.sql` 文件执行。 2. 执行结果会显示在下方控制台,包含执行时间和影响行数。 - **方法二:通过编辑器直接运行** 1. 打开 SQL 文件后,右键编辑器空白处,选择 `Run <文件名>.sql`。 2. 若已连接多个数据库,需在弹出窗口中选择目标数据库。 4. **查看执行结果** - 执行成功后,可在 **Database** 窗口中刷新表结构查看变化。 - 查询语句的结果会以表格形式显示在 **Results** 标签页中。 #### 代码示例(连接 MySQL): ```sql -- 示例:创建表插入数据 CREATE TABLE users ( id INT PRIMARY KEY, name VARCHAR(50) ); INSERT INTO users VALUES (1, 'Alice'); ``` #### 注意事项: - **驱动问题**:若提示缺少数据库驱动,点击下载提示中的链接自动安装。 - **权限问题**:确保数据库用户有执行 SQL 文件的权限。 - **语法兼容性**:不同数据库SQL 语法可能略有差异,需按目标数据库调整。
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值